2. What personal data is processed?

 

2.1 Which categories of personal data are processed, when and for what purpose?

To be able to provide you with our (medical) services and charge for these services, we process the following categories of personal data:

 

  • During patient admission, we process your contact details, identification data and information concerning invoice recipients (e.g. full name, address, e-mail address, date of birth, gender, cost bearers).
  • A personal or electronic communication with you requires the processing of your contact details and, where necessary, your identification data (including copies of ID) or information or information concerning invoice recipients.
  • When evaluating materials for analysis, we process the health data derived from the materials for analysis such as (blood) values and create medical reports based on this data.
  • It is also possible that your doctor or another healthcare specialist may transfer data about you to us that they have collected in the course of providing you with treatment with your consent for processing, in particular for the purpose of carrying out laboratory analyses.
  • For payment on site or invoicing, we process your financial and contact details or the contact details of your insurance company, depending on the invoice recipient (e.g. credit card number, invoice amount). If our invoice is not paid on time, we may forward your personal data and, if necessary, health data to a debt collection company.
  • On request or where necessary (see section 3), we will forward the results or reports to your attending doctor or a third recipient. To do this, we will process both your health and contact details.
  • The categories of personal data processed in the previous points may be processed or stored to comply with legal requirements.

 

2.2 How long will we process your personal data for?

We will only process and store your personal data for as long as is necessary to provide you with our (medical) service. In all other cases, we anonymise or delete your personal data, with the exception of:

  • The completion of statutory retention periods and compliance with statutory periods of limitation, usually between 10 and 20 years (30 years in the case of genetic data).

 

3. Will your personal data be disclosed to third parties?

There are certain tests (which are indicated as such on the application form) that we cannot carry out in our laboratory, in which case we commission external laboratories in Switzerland or the EU and send the material for analysis to them.

If you were referred to us by your attending doctor, then we will also disclose personal data to them. We will also forward a copy of your results to recipients specified by you, but only if you request us to do so.

If the invoice is to be sent to your health insurance provider, we will disclose to your provider the personal data needed for this purpose as well as the item numbers for the charge. If, on the other hand, you pay by card on site, only your card details will be forwarded to the financial entity in question by the card reader. If our invoice is not paid on time, we may forward your personal data and, if necessary, health data to a debt collection company.

As a basic principle, our suppliers have no access to the personal data of third parties, in particular patient data. If, in exceptional cases, in the course of carrying out the contract, a supplier requires access to personal data, we will put in place corresponding contractual agreements to ensure data protection.

If necessary for or conducive to answering your query or providing you with a medical service in a laboratory (including transferring results by electronic means), we may forward your data to a medica company affiliated with the laboratory or an external service provider. They are obliged to process the data exclusively on our behalf and in accordance with our instructions and must comply with the applicable data protection requirements.

Data is only ever forwarded to authorities or government institutions if required by law, such as obligations to report infectious diseases or in response to a court or official order.

 

4. Will your data be transferred abroad?

Your personal data will only be forwarded to external laboratories located in the EU in the cases specified in section 3. These have very high standards of data protection as they are subject to the European General Data Protection Regulation, which is generally speaking stricter than Swiss data protection law.

 

5. What are your rights?

 

5.1 Right to information

You can request information from us as to whether personal data about you is being processed; who the controller is; which personal data is being processed; what the purpose of the processing is; how long the retention period is or the criteria for setting this period; how the personal data has been obtained; whether automated individual decision-making is used and the logic underpinning it; and the recipients or category of recipients to whom personal data is disclosed.

 

5.2 Right to data portability

In accordance with Art. 28 FADP, you may request that the personal data you have disclosed to us be copied or forwarded to you in a commonly used electronic format.

 

5.3 Revocation of consent

You may revoke your consent to processing at any time without giving a reason. The revocation shall apply to all future processing of the personal data in question. However, we may no longer be able to complete your order if the personal data is necessary to carry it out.

 

5.4 Rectification

You may request that incorrect personal data be rectified, unless the law forbids this.
